An Ex-Nazi Cult Leader Faked The Assassination Of Santa Claus In Front Of A Group Of Children

In 1961, Paul Schäfer, who participated in WWII as a Nazi, founded Colonia Dignidad in Chile. Technically a commune, Colonia Dignidad was in reality a 300-person Germanic cult led by Schäfer. Augusto Pinochet even used Colonia Dignidad as a secret prison during his rule.

The commune was also the site of cruel acts, with many accusing Schäfer of sexually abusing children.

One of the strangest moments that occurred there took place when he arranged for one of his followers to pretend to be Santa Claus so Schäfer could mock-execute him in front of some children. Schäfer wanted to terrorize the children so that they would be loyal and subservient to him.

(Colonia Dignidad changed its name to Villa Baviera in 1991 and is now a tourist site with a hotel.)

There are two DST bits, at positions 57 and 58. 00 is standard time in effect. On the day of the change to DST, it becomes 10. 24 hours later, it's 11. Then like today, it will go to 01, then back to 00.

Your watch will note that 01, and say, aha, I should switch back at 2AM local time. The buggy versions just jump immediately on noticing that first bit flip.

Here's the command to add multiple NTP servers to Windows. Open a command prompt as adminstrator and issue this:

w32tm /config /update /manualpeerlist:"time.nist.gov time.google.com pool.ntp.org" . Quotes much be used for multiple. Then type:
w32tm /resync. Then type w32tm /query /peers /verbose

You should see a bunch of info for all three NTP servers.
